Now I'm not advocating for all of these guys but I took a quick look through Free Agents that we might realistically add and here is my short list. This doesn't include guys like Mack Hollins and players we'd probably like to re-sign. Wide Receiver- Nick Westbrook Ikhine Titans, Dyami Brown Commanders Defensive Tackle- Sebastian Joseph Day Titans, Jarran Reed Seahawks, Odi Odigizuwa Cowboys Defensive End- Malcolm Koonce Raiders, Michael Hoecht Rams Safety- Jason Pinnock Giants, Andre Cisco Jaguars Cornerback- Paulson Adebo Saints, Asante Samuel Chargers My top guy to add would be Paulson Adebo. He's young, he's a great fit and is still young. He is coming off a leg injury so maybe he wont be a huge break the bank guy but he will get pretty good money in Free Agency. If your looking for a cheaper option, Samuel might be the way to go. He will also get a fair share of cash but he's also coming off an injury and his play hasn't been as good as Adebo. Malcolm Koonce is intriguing to me. He had 8 sacks in 2023 and then tore his ACL and didn't play at all last year. He's still very young at 25 and he has major upside. He's familiar being a UB guy to the area. Nick Westbrook Ikhine would be the deep threat that the Bills are looking for and is coming off a career year as a UDFA but its still less than 500 yards but he did have 9 TD's. Think he would be a better player with better QB player. Feel he would be in our range for a speed pass catcher. I don't think we will go after a Safety that demands high dollar but two guys I like are Cisco who is from Syracuse and is familiar with the new Jags coach and Pinnock is a solid yet unspectacular player for the Giants and was a steady hand back there for them. Michael Hoecht is a weird fit for the Bills but I have always liked him as a player. When he gets in he seems to be around the ball and is an all hustle kind of guy for a role player.

He is not the assistant GM he is the director of player personnel and has that title for a 2 years, before that he was the assistant director of player personnel for two years Then the director of scouting before that for 3 years. He was a scout for 10 years before that. A lot of years but not until recently at a high level. Borzongi who got the job in Tenn was the Assistant GM for 4 years, Director of football Ops for 3, Director of player personnel for 3 years, 2 years as the assistant director of college scouting and a scout for 2 years, not to mention 2 years of other admin work. Borzongis resume is more well rounded, has done the same jobs as Gray and higher levels. GMs have a lot more on their plate than watching prospects. Gray is a good candidate but his resume lacks compared to other top guys
